The MAS AI Scam Detection Initiative: What Actually Happened

In May 2026, MAS announced a Proof-of-Value (PoV) initiative deploying AI and machine learning for pre-emptive scam detection. The initiative is a tripartite collaboration between MAS, the Government Technology Agency (GovTech), and the Singapore Police Force (SPF). Five major banks participate β€” collectively processing over 85% of all retail banking transactions in Singapore.

The system is designed to identify and block scam transactions before funds leave victim accounts. This is a fundamental shift from the current model, where banks detect fraud reactively (after money has moved) and then attempt recovery. The AI system uses real-time transaction monitoring, behavioral pattern analysis across multiple data points, and cross-bank data sharing to flag suspicious transfers as they happen β€” not hours or days later.

What makes this technically significant is the cross-bank data sharing component. Historically, Singapore's banks have operated fraud detection in silos. Each bank had its own ML models trained on its own transaction data. Scammers exploited this by routing money through multiple banks, knowing that no single institution could see the full picture. The MAS PoV initiative creates a shared intelligence layer where anonymized behavioral signals are exchanged between banks in near-real-time, giving the AI a cross-institutional view of money flows.

The Technical Architecture: What Engineers Are Actually Building

To understand the hiring implications, you need to understand what the MAS scam detection system actually requires engineers to build. Based on public MAS documentation and industry analysis, the technical architecture involves several layers that each demand specialized engineering talent.

The real-time data ingestion layer requires engineers who can build and operate event-streaming infrastructure processing millions of transactions per day with zero downtime tolerance. These are platform engineers experienced with Kafka, Apache Flink, and Spark Streaming β€” and they need to understand financial data schemas, SWIFT messaging formats, and FAST (Fast And Secure Transfers) protocol specifics unique to Singapore's banking infrastructure.

The feature engineering and behavioral analysis layer demands ML engineers who can build user behavior profiles from transaction data, construct transaction graphs that reveal cross-account money movement patterns, and detect temporal anomalies that distinguish legitimate payment behavior from scam-driven urgency. Graph database expertise (Neo4j, TigerGraph) is essential here because scam detection is fundamentally a graph problem: money flows through networks, and the network structure reveals the scam.

The ML model inference layer must operate at sub-100ms latency. When a potential victim initiates a transfer, the system has milliseconds to evaluate whether the transaction is legitimate or scam-driven, and either allow or flag it. This requires ML engineers who specialize in real-time inference optimization β€” model quantization, ONNX Runtime deployment, GPU-accelerated serving, and ensemble model architectures that balance accuracy with speed.

The 95% Hiring Crisis: Numbers Behind the Headlines

The MAS AI initiative does not exist in isolation. It launches into a Singapore tech hiring market that is, by every measurable metric, broken. The headline number β€” 95% of employers report tech hiring challenges β€” is striking, but the details beneath it are what matter for employer strategy.

Data analytics and data science roles are the hardest to fill, with 58% of employers reporting extreme difficulty. This is the exact skill set required for the MAS scam detection initiative's feature engineering and behavioral analysis layers. The supply-demand mismatch is not closing β€” it is widening, because every financial institution in Singapore is now simultaneously trying to build AI capability.

Software developers are the most in-demand professionals overall, with demand spanning every sector from banking to logistics to healthcare. What is particularly telling is that 49.3% of all job vacancies are newly created positions β€” not replacements for departing employees. This means Singapore's tech sector is expanding its engineering headcount even as individual companies struggle to fill existing roles. The market is growing faster than the talent pool, and every new MAS initiative like the scam detection PoV adds more demand onto an already strained system.

Project MindForge Phase 2: The Compliance Layer That Changes Everything

While the scam detection PoV gets the headlines, Project MindForge Phase 2 may have a larger long-term impact on developer hiring. MindForge is the MAS AI Risk Management Toolkit, and its second phase was published in collaboration with 24 leading banks and insurers in Singapore. It provides a standardized framework for assessing, managing, and mitigating risks associated with AI deployment in financial services.

Phase 2 covers four critical areas: model governance (who approves AI models for production, how models are versioned and retired), explainability requirements (financial institutions must be able to explain AI-driven decisions to customers and regulators), bias detection and mitigation (AI models cannot discriminate based on protected characteristics), and ongoing monitoring obligations (production models must be continuously monitored for drift, degradation, and adversarial inputs).

For hiring, MindForge creates demand for a new hybrid engineer: someone who understands both AI/ML systems engineering and financial regulatory compliance. This is not a traditional software engineer. It is not a traditional compliance officer. It is someone who can build an ML pipeline that satisfies MindForge governance requirements from day one β€” embedding explainability hooks, bias testing, audit logging, and model versioning into the architecture rather than bolting them on after the fact.

Young Talent Programme for AI in Finance: A Pipeline That Won't Help You Today

The government's response to the talent shortage includes the Young Talent Programme for AI in Finance (YTP-AIF), designed to build a domestic pipeline of AI-finance professionals. The programme places young Singaporeans in structured training and rotational assignments within financial institutions, with a focus on AI/ML engineering, data science, and AI governance.

YTP-AIF is smart policy. Singapore recognizes that it cannot permanently rely on imported talent for critical financial infrastructure. But the programme has a fundamental timing problem: it will take 2-3 years to produce its first cohort of job-ready AI-finance engineers. The MAS scam detection initiative, MindForge compliance deadlines, and the 95% hiring crisis are happening now. Employers who wait for the YTP-AIF pipeline to produce candidates will lose 2-3 years of competitive advantage to employers who hire today.

The practical implication is clear: use YTP-AIF as a long-term pipeline supplement, not a near-term hiring strategy. Enroll your company as a YTP-AIF host institution (it signals government alignment and improves your employer brand in the AI-finance community), but continue aggressive external hiring for immediate needs. The employers who pair YTP-AIF participation with active recruitment will have the strongest AI teams by 2028 β€” a blend of experienced external hires providing technical leadership and YTP-AIF graduates providing scalable execution capacity.

The Hiring Strategy: How to Compete When 95% of Employers Are Struggling

If 95% of employers are struggling, then the standard approach is not working. Posting job descriptions on LinkedIn and waiting for applications is a losing strategy in a market where demand exceeds supply by this margin. Here is what actually works for Singapore employers trying to hire AI and fintech engineering talent in June 2026.

1. Reframe the role around mission, not tasks

The MAS scam detection initiative gives Singapore employers something powerful: a national mission. Engineers who work on scam detection are not just building ML models. They are protecting Singaporeans β€” particularly elderly residents β€” from financial devastation. Lead your job descriptions and outreach with this mission framing. Engineers at this level of seniority have choices, and the engineers who choose fintech over Big Tech usually do so because they want their work to have tangible social impact. The MAS initiative provides that narrative.

2. Build teams with complementary specializations

Stop searching for the unicorn engineer who can do real-time ML, privacy-preserving computation, AND MAS compliance. That person does not exist in sufficient numbers. Instead, build teams of 4-6 engineers with complementary skills: one real-time systems specialist, one ML engineer, one privacy engineer, one compliance-aware developer, and one platform/DevOps engineer who ties it all together. This approach is faster to execute (each individual hire is more findable) and creates a more resilient team (no single point of failure).

3. Source from adjacent domains

The best AI-fintech engineers are not currently labeled as such. Look for ML engineers at e-commerce companies (fraud detection at Shopee or Lazada transfers directly to banking scam detection). Look for privacy engineers at health-tech companies (PDPA-compliant health data systems require similar privacy-preserving computation skills). Look for data engineers at telcos (Singtel and StarHub process similar transaction-volume data streams). These candidates need 3-6 months of financial domain ramp-up, but their core engineering skills are directly transferable.
